07 Explorer/06 F-150 radio swap

Hey guys, I hope you can help me out. I posted this question in the Audio forum and didn't get any responses. I'm hoping one of you will know the answer.
I've been offered an 07 factory 6cd/mp3 player out of an 07 Explorer. After seaching many, many threads as well as Ebay I cannot tell if it would be a plug-n-play replacement for my existing single cd factory radio in my 06 F150 XLT. I understand that I would most likely have to buy the antenna adapter. Any information would be appreciated! Thank you and happy holidays.:santa:
